Ibi is a small town located in Taraba State, Nigeria. Situated in the northeastern part of the country, Ibi is known for its rich cultural heritage, picturesque landscapes, and bustling markets.
The town is home to a diverse population that consists of various ethnic groups, including the Jukun, Tiv, and Fulani people. This cultural diversity is reflected in the vibrant traditions, customs, and languages spoken by the locals.
One of the main attractions in Ibi is its traditional architecture, characterized by mud-brick houses with thatched roofs. These traditional houses give the town a unique and charming appeal. Visitors can also explore the surrounding natural beauty, as Ibi is surrounded by lush green farmlands, hills, and the picturesque Taraba River.
The local markets in Ibi are a hub of activity, where visitors can experience the authentic hustle and bustle of Nigerian street markets. These markets offer a wide variety of goods, including fresh produce, handicrafts, clothing, and spices. Exploring the markets is not only a great way to shop, but also an opportunity to immerse oneself in the local culture and interact with friendly locals.
Another notable aspect of Ibi is its rich history and folklore. The town is steeped in fascinating tales and legends, often shared through storytelling sessions by the elders of the community. These stories provide insight into the town's past and offer visitors a deeper understanding of the traditions and beliefs of the local people.
In summary, Ibi, Nigeria is a charming town with a rich cultural heritage, picturesque landscapes, bustling markets, and intriguing history. Whether you are seeking an authentic cultural experience or simply want to unwind amidst beautiful surroundings, Ibi is a hidden gem worth exploring.
